Niemcz [ɲemt͡ʂ] (German: Nimtsch)[1]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Osielsko, within Bydgoszcz County, Kuyavian-Pomeranian Voivodeship, in north-central Poland.[2] It lies 3 kilometres (2 mi) west of Osielsko and 8 km (5 mi) north of Bydgoszcz.

The village has a population of 2,940.[3]
